Arnold Schwarzenegger’s Total Recall: My Unbelievably True Life Story is an inspiring autobiography that chronicles his journey from a small Austrian village to global fame. From dominating bodybuilding to becoming a Hollywood icon and the Governor of California, Schwarzenegger shares lessons on ambition, resilience, and reinvention. Packed with personal anecdotes and practical wisdom, this book is a testament to dreaming big, working hard, and embracing life’s challenges.
